Stop the master relaying USER_SYNC for other workers (#7318)
Long story short: if we're handling presence on the current worker, we shouldn't be sending USER_SYNC commands over replication. In an attempt to figure out what is going on here, I ended up refactoring some bits of the presencehandler code, so the first 4 commits here are non-functional refactors to move this code slightly closer to sanity. (There's still plenty to do here :/). Suggest reviewing individual commits. Fixes (I hope) #7257.
